The active electronic components market in Germany is experiencing significant growth, mainly fueled by the nation's robust automotive and industrial automation industries. The car manufacturing sector is crucial to this expansion, as Germany is a world leader in this field, featuring major manufacturers such as Volkswagen, BMW, and Mercedes-Benz. The shift towards electric vehicles EVs and the adoption of sophisticated driver-assistance technologies have greatly heightened the need for high-performance electronic parts like power semiconductors, sensors, microcontrollers, and other essential modules. By the year 2024, the industry for automotive electronics in Germany is expected to achieve a considerable market size, indicating a steady growth pattern. Industrial automation plays an essential role in the growth of the active electronic components sector. The manufacturing landscape in Germany increasingly embraces automation solutions to boost productivity, improve operational effectiveness, and enhance its competitiveness on a global scale.
This development is driven by relentless advancements in robotics, programmable logic controllers PLCs, sensors, and advanced control systems, which are crucial for adopting smart manufacturing and Industry 4.0 approaches. Furthermore, Germany is dedicated to semiconductor production, which underpins the active electronic components market. Projects like the European Semiconductor Manufacturing Company ESMC plant in Dresden a venture involving TSMC, Bosch, Infineon, and NXP aim to develop cutting-edge chips tailored for automotive and industrial uses. Operations at this facility are anticipated to begin by 2027, marking a considerable advancement for Europe’s semiconductor landscape. Germany’s active electronic components industry is set for ongoing progression, supported by the collaboration between its automotive and industrial automation sectors. Strategic investments in semiconductor manufacturing and continuous technological innovation further enhance the market, positioning Germany as a global leader in high-quality electronic components.

Key components such as power semiconductors, microcontrollers, and sensor ICs are vital for electric drivetrains, sophisticated driver-assistance systems ADAS, and Industry 4.0 manufacturing environments, where precision, efficiency, and dependability must adhere to the high standards of Germany’s original equipment manufacturers OEMs. Display devices comprising high-resolution LCDs, OLEDs, and specialized industrial screens are effectively integrated into modern electronics, including car dashboards, operator interfaces for machinery, and medical imaging devices, merging visual precision with durability and longevity suited for challenging conditions.
Optoelectronic components are crucial in bolstering Germany’s expanding renewable energy industry; photovoltaic cells transform sunlight into electricity, while optical sensors and laser diodes are used in monitoring wind turbines, solar tracking systems, and smart grid setups to enhance efficiency and safety. Vacuum tubes, despite being largely replaced by solid-state technologies, still find usage in specialized scientific inquiries and high-power RF applications, like particle accelerators and particular broadcasting systems, where they offer distinct performance traits under extreme conditions. The other components category includes crucial devices such as piezoelectric transducers, actuators, and sensors, which are essential in sectors like aerospace engineering, medical ultrasound, and precision manufacturing. These components convert mechanical forces into electrical signals and vice versa, allowing for highly accurate control, measurement, and positioning in valuable applications. Throughout all areas, Germany’s commitment to engineering excellence, adherence to strict DIN, IEC, and automotive quality standards IATF 16949, and strong collaboration between research institutions and businesses ensures swift conversion of R&D into practical technologies. This collaboration enables Germany to satisfy local demand across automotive, industrial, energy, and scientific fields while maintaining its position as a worldwide leader in high-quality, high-performance electronic component exports. The market for active electronic components in Germany by end user is divided into Consumer electronics, Healthcare, Automotives, Aerospace and defense, Information Technology and Others caters to a wide range of end-use industries, each with distinct technological demands and factors driving growth.
Consumer electronics include various home gadgets and smart devices, fueling the need for microcontrollers, power management integrated circuits, and wireless communication modules that facilitate connected features, energy efficiency, and user-friendly interfaces. In healthcare, sophisticated imaging and monitoring tools covering MRI and CT machines to wearable patient devices rely on precise sensors, analog front-end circuits, and signal processors crafted to comply with rigorous EU medical device standards. The automotive industry stands out as a worldwide frontrunner in advanced vehicle technologies, incorporating elements like advanced driver-assistance systems ADAS, vehicle-to-everything V2X communication modules, and electric powertrain controls, all designed to ensure safety, performance, and sustainability. The focus of aerospace and defense is primarily on avionics systems, radar, and secure communication tools that necessitate robust semiconductors, RF modules, and optoelectronic devices that can function dependably in harsh conditions. The information technology sector utilizes state-of-the-art semiconductor advances such as high-performance CPUs, GPUs, and memory modules to power data centers, AI applications, and secure cloud services, aligning with Germany’s digital transformation goals. Industrial automation plays a crucial role, deploying advanced sensors, actuators, and programmable logic controllers PLCs throughout manufacturing plants, logistics centers, and energy systems to enable predictive maintenance, boost efficiency, and minimize downtime.
Trends spanning various sectors, like miniaturization, IoT integration, and energy-efficient designs, are speeding up component replacement rates and encouraging innovation crossovers for instance, automotive-grade sensors repurposed for health monitoring or aerospace-quality materials used in industrial robotics.
